#fd9a3c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fd9a3c is composed of 99.2% red, 60.4%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.1% magenta, 76.3%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 29.2 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 61.4%. #fd9a3c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ff78 with #fb3500.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#fd9a3c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fd9a3c has RGB values of R:253, G:154,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.76,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16620092.

Shades and Tints of #fd9a3c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130900 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#fd9a3c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a29c97 is the less saturated color, while #fd9a3c is the most saturated one.
